Kaspersky Endpoint Security for Business is ranked 11th in Endpoint Detection and Response (EDR) with 111 reviews while SECDO Platform is ranked 67th in Endpoint Detection and Response (EDR). Kaspersky Endpoint Security for Business is rated 8.0, while SECDO Platform is rated 9.0. The top reviewer of Kaspersky Endpoint Security for Business writes "Easy to setup, stable and good security use cases". On the other hand, the top reviewer of SECDO Platform writes "Great documentation, good technical support, and very in-depth". Kaspersky Endpoint Security for Business is most compared with Microsoft Defender for Endpoint, CrowdStrike Falcon, Fortinet FortiClient, ESET Endpoint Protection Platform and Trend Micro Apex One, whereas SECDO Platform is most compared with Fortinet FortiSOAR and Palo Alto Networks Cortex XSOAR.
